AirAsia Confirms US$150 million Investment in EEC Facility
 
On 16 May 218, AirAsia Group has confirmed it will invest US$150 million (4.8 billion baht) in a maintenance, repair overhaul (MRO) facility at the Eastern Economic Corridor’s U-tapao airport. The facility, to be complete in one year, will serve as a maintenance centre for all 200 of AirAsia Group’s aircraft in the region. The MRO facility will offer services to other airlines and is forecast to attract 10-20 supporting firms to invest in Thailand.
 
Tony Fernandes, Group Chief Executive, said the company would make the investment after meeting with Deputy Prime Minister Somkid Jatusripitak on 16 May 2018. He said “We can immediately begin the project once the Thai government approves it. But it will still take a month to reach a final agreement with partners and about 12 months to construct the facility,” 
 
AirAsia plans to add two aircraft a year to its U-tapao fleet which currently serving nine routes. The company also expressed the readiness to work closely with Airport of Thailand Plc.
 
Thailand is a significant destination for AirAsia investment because of the hight potential of its industry. U-tapao’s capacity can be raised to 20-30 million passengers (equal to that of Don Mueang airport) in the next five years, once the high-speed railway linking all three airports is in service.
